Fire at Cape Town Data Centre – 5 March

An electrical fire broke out today at the Great Westerford building in Cape Town that houses the Hetzner data centre. The Cape Town Fire Department had the fire under control and extinguished by late morning. Service was not affected and continued to run as normal.

The fire broke out on the third floor of the building and did not directly affect the Hetzner Data Centre, which is located in the basement. However, power was cut to the building and the data centre had to revert to backup power. Service was not affected during the event, but these were obviously some anxious times.

No word yet on the exact cause of the fire or remedial measures that may be needed.

So you may wonder what if…  What if the unthinkable happened and we would lost servers at any of our locations due to fire? It will obviously be a terrible thing, but we should be able to recover within a few days:

  • We make full server backups off-site once a week. Our client’s data is thus safe. We can thus restore all websites to their state less than a week ago.
  • It will take a day or so to get new hardware in place in a new location.
  • It will take another day or two to configure such new servers and restore from backup.
